About the job: The Qu Med position will be hosted in an academic drug development housed within the Johnston Cancer Research Centre (JCRC), Queen's University Belfast.
The lab is also part of the UKRI Future Medicines Institute focused on the development of new therapeutics to treat cancer.
This project is jointly hosted by the School of Pharmacy through Co-PI Dr James Burrows.
His research has identified a USP that is involved in lung cancer.
Dr Burrows lab hosts the compound screening for this project.
Through an MRC/AZ funded screening program, we have identified in a number of 'active hits' being identified against a USP of significant interest.
We are seeking an experienced synthetic organic chemist to play a role in validating and explore the SAR of these hits.
The role will involve the synthesize and analysis of the generate compounds prior to testing within our biology team.
About the person: We are seeking an experienced synthetic organic chemist to contribute as a proactive and dynamic member to a multi-disciplinary academic medicinal chemistry group towards the development of USP inhibitor.
The successful candidate will work with the research team leadership to design, plan, and synthesize the identified hits and analogues thereof, for biological screening within our screening team.
Applicants for the position must have a Ph D in organic and/or medicinal chemistry with experience in organic chemistry synthesis.
They must also be able to demonstrate design, plan and the ability to carry out the synthesis of organic and bioactive molecules.
In addition, the applicant must have experience with purification techniques, such as column chromatography and preparative HPLC, as well as being competent with analytical analysis of the generated materials by NMR and LC-MS.
The role will also require the applicant to be able to generate and present research data to a wide audience range in terms of expertise, complete written reports and have experience in writing and contributing to research papers.
The applicant will ideally have experience in mentoring students in the lab and be willing to support research projects of BSc and MSc level students.
